Everyone's favourite donut shop, Krispy Kreme, have announced that they're giving out 60,000 free donuts around the world today (Monday November 13) to celebrate World Kindness Day.
For those of you joining us from the UK, that means you can get your hands on an original glazed sharer dozen for free. And to get them it's incredibly easy.
You've just got to go into any participating store and ask for the World Kindness Day offer.
There's no hidden fees or conditions so you don't need to spend a penny in store to get the freebie.
However, those looking to get their hands on some sugary goodness will need to be quick, as once they're gone, they're gone.
Dave Skena, Global Chief Brand Officer for Krispy Kreme, said: "World Kindness Day is an opportunity to make a positive difference by being generous – from paying it forward to meaningfully connecting with each other.
"Simple gestures of caring and thanks, including sharing a sweet treat, is a great way to do that.
"We hope giving away Original Glazed Dozens will inspire millions of small acts of kindness."
Oh, it's also worth noting that the offer is only available on Original Glazed Doughnuts though, the Hot Originals are excluded.
